DocGo President Anthony Capone Addresses Healthcare Labor Force Challenges at Future of Healthcare Policy Summit

Leading Mobile Health Services and Medical Transportation Provider Announces its Presence at Capstone’s Annual Summit on December 8

DocGo, a leading provider of last-mile mobile health services and integrated medical mobility solutions (Nasdaq: DCGO), today announced that its President, Anthony Capone, is participating at Capstone Annual Future of Healthcare Policy Virtual Summit held on December 8th. Mr. Capone will address healthcare labor force challenges on the “Healthcare Labor Force: Policy Issues and Solutions” panel from 3 – 4PM EST. The panel discussion will focus on critical topics, such as the impact of the pandemic on the healthcare labor force, the implications of COVID-19 changes on healthcare delivery, the effect of vaccine mandates on healthcare workers, potential policy solutions and more.

“Our annual healthcare summit bridges D.C. policy issues with corporate implications, bringing together leading company executives, industry thought leaders, bipartisan policymakers, and institutional investors to holistically examine the most pertinent healthcare topics of 2021 and beyond,” said Maxwell T. Reale, Managing Director of Healthcare, Capstone LLC. “We’re thrilled DocGo and Anthony will be participating in our second annual event.”

“I am honored to be a part of Capstone’s summit and have an opportunity to discuss a critical topic - the healthcare labor force,” said Capone. “After a grueling 20 months for healthcare workers nationwide, it’s more important than ever that we come together to find ways to address their ongoing challenges.”
